Enjoy The New Years Eve Party - Sydney Fireworks

With New Years Eve Coming and millions of people in Sydney and Western Sydney - seeking vantage points along the Sydney Harbour foreshores, below is a very important official website of Sydney NYE 2018*.

 It covers entertainment, bookings if any, vantage points and public transport details as commented by Lester on our Face Book Page:
If you are passing through Hyde Park between 12 pm and 6 pm, say Hi. I'm leading a team of volunteers in the area between the Archibald Fountain and Macquarie Street.

Whatever you do, don't DRIVE into the City. All roads north of Liverpool Street wi
ll close after 5 pm. Any vehicles without accreditation or a residents pass will be treated by Police as hostile and they will act accordingly under the security plan designed to protect everyone from Islamic terrorism.

Trains are running to a 24 hour timetable that night and there will be extra NightRide Buses which are departing from Railway Square, outside Central Station.

Winter In Summer In Mount Druitt.......Unbelieveable!

We are experiencing a significant weather change within our area and it makes us feel different.

I can remember in my younger days when Winter in Sydney (Eastern Suburbs) was Winter and Summer was Summer. I can remember when I was travelling to High School by walking and by bus  and  had seen the early morning frost on gates and fences of houses. There were foggy mornings that made you not see 3 metres beyond your eyes.

I remember over 28 years ago arriving at Mount Druitt like a lost sheep in the desert and heading by bus the wrong way to the city. I can remember the frost in winter on all lawns walking down footpaths.

I can now see in our current winter: coolness and hardly any frost on lawns of houses and hardly any mist in the cooler winter mornings.
.
While the weather has changed in the last 3 to 4 decades to a warmer climate, the last few weeks we have experienced within Mount Druitt completely high temperature days. This is extreme weather in the beginning of summer to experience to next day ragging storms with hail stones pouring in our streets.

Blacktown City Council - Blacktown Reveals Its Generosity With Overwhelming Support For The Mayoress Community Christmas Gift Appeal - Media Release

Description: Description: Blacktown City Council

Almost 3,000 gifts are on their way to those less fortunate

thanks to the generosity of the Blacktown community

through the Mayoress Community Christmas Gift Appeal.


The presents, delivered to two wonderful charities; Act for

Kids and MacKillop Family Services, and our Sister City

partner, Liverpool Plains Shire Council in Quirindi, will be on

their way to numerous families.


“It has been very heart-warming to see the support of the

Blacktown community,” Blacktown City Mayoress Anne Bali,

said.


“The presents will go a long way to putting a smile on the

face of those who are having a tough time.


“MacKillop Family Services supports the vulnerable and

disadvantaged children, young people and their families,

including families raising a child with a disability.


“Act for Kids provides free support services to children and

families who have experienced, or are at risk of, child abuse 

and neglect, while many families within the Liverpool Plains 

Shire Council have been struggling as a result of the drought.



“To be able to positively impact their lives by sending a

 simple gift is a great honour for me.


“We have wrapped a number of gifts including books, toys,

clothing and food. I hope they love their gifts as much as we

loved sending them over.”
